J/ψ production in indium–indium collisions

Author:
H Ohnishi (for the NA60 Collaboration)  


Journal:
Journal of Physics G: Nuclear and Particle Physics


Issue Date:
2005


Abstract(summary):

Dilepton measurements are one of the most powerful tools for investigating the quark–gluon plasma formation in high-energy heavy-ion collisions. The NA60 experiment, taking place at the CERN SPS, studies the production of prompt dimuons and open charm in collisions induced by proton and heavy-ion beams on nuclear targets. In this paper, some preliminary results from the indium–indium dataset are presented.
